Job Summary : The DS Casting Tech operates casting furnaces within allowable guidelines, schedules work by coordinating job and correct alloy, records and monitors all furnace melting process information, and follows schedules and completes work as required. Essential Functions & Job Responsibilities : Operators and maintains casting furnaces. Coordinates job numbers with correct alloy, weight, and temperature per PMS. Ensures that charges are properly identified and corresponded to appropriate numbers and lot routers. Transports ingots of alloy to work unit utilizing hoist to lift to specific areas and load into chamber box/charge box. Handles molds from pre-heat furnace to casting furnace. Monitors gauges to assure correct settings, accurate pour speed and appropriate crucible size for melting process. Determines accurate pump down time to prescribed vacuum levels. Replaces crucibles/packs crucibles using grog according to best practices. Records temperature at unit and signals team operators to remove mold from preheat. Cleans and removes all metal from splash guards, crucible blocks, and furnace.
